16 Southdale Road, Liverpool, L15 4HZ

Terraced Freehold

Found 1 transactions going back to July 2006.

Date Price Percentage
28 Jul 2006 £ 114,250

This Terraced property is located at 16 Southdale Road, Liverpool, L15 4HZ and was last sold for £114,250 on 28 Jul 2006.